About this opportunity:
Ball State Athletics is seeking a Sports Nutrition Consultant to lead and enhance nutrition services for our nearly 450 student-athletes. This position will play a critical role in optimizing athletic performance, recovery, health, and overall well-being through individualized nutrition counseling, team education, fueling station oversight, and the development of department-wide sport nutrition policies and procedures.
Working collaboratively with coaches, athletic trainers, strength and conditioning staff, and medical personnel, the Sports Nutrition Consultant will provide evidence-based nutrition guidance to support the unique needs of student-athletes across a broad range of Division I sports. The consultant will have the opportunity to build and expand comprehensive sport nutrition services, create educational resources, and help foster a culture of performance-focused fueling throughout Ball State Athletics.
This position is ideal for a registered dietitian or sport nutrition professional who is passionate about collegiate athletics and committed to helping student-athletes achieve success both in competition and in the classroom.
What you'll do and what you'll bring:
Position Summary
The Sports Nutrition Consultant provides nutrition education, counseling, and support services to Ball State student-athletes. This position works collaboratively with coaches, athletic trainers, strength and conditioning staff, and athletics administration to enhance student-athlete health, performance, recovery, and overall well-being through evidence-based nutrition practices.
Duties and Responsibilities
  • Develop and deliver team nutrition education presentations.
  • Provide grocery store tours, dining hall tours, cooking demonstrations, meal and snack preparation strategies, recipe recommendations, and travel nutrition guidance.
  • Present nutrition-related educational sessions for strength and conditioning programs.
  • Develop and maintain a library of nutrition presentations, educational materials, and handouts.
  • Assist student-athletes with pre- and post-practice nutrition planning, meal planning, and menu guidance.
  • Provide guidance and oversight regarding the appropriate use of nutritional supplements in accordance with applicable NCAA, university, and departmental guidelines.
  • Conduct individual nutrition consultations for student-athletes identified by coaches, athletic trainers, medical staff, or other support personnel.
  • Develop individualized nutrition recommendations to support performance, recovery, body composition goals, and overall health.
  • Oversee operations, inventory management, and stocking of the Worthen Arena fueling station.
  • Purchase food and nutrition-related items as needed for fueling station operations.
  • Assist with operations of the football fueling station as needed.
  • Oversee football breakfast and lunch meal service as assigned.
  • Create, implement, and maintain athletics sport nutrition policies, procedures, and best practices.
  • Collaborate with athletics staff to support a comprehensive sports nutrition program.
  • Maintain appropriate records, reports, and documentation related to sports nutrition services.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.

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in Nutrition, Dietetics, Food and Nutrition, or a related field.
  • Registered Dietitian (RD/RDN) credential preferred.
  • Experience providing nutrition education, counseling, or sports nutrition services.
  • Knowledge of NCAA rules and best practices related to sport nutrition and dietary supplements.
  • Strong communication, organization, and interpersonal skills.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ience working with collegiate student-athletes.
  • Board Certified Specialist in Sports Dietetics (CSSD) credential or progress toward certification.
  • Experience managing fueling stations, meal operations, or sports performance nutrition programs.
